Lines Matching refs:ShaderAtomicOpCase

65 class ShaderAtomicOpCase : public TestCase  class
68ShaderAtomicOpCase (Context& context, const char* name, const char* funcName, AtomicOperandType op…
69 ~ShaderAtomicOpCase (void);
90 ShaderAtomicOpCase (const ShaderAtomicOpCase& other);
91 ShaderAtomicOpCase& operator= (const ShaderAtomicOpCase& other);
96 ShaderAtomicOpCase::ShaderAtomicOpCase (Context& context, const char* name, const char* funcName, A… in ShaderAtomicOpCase() function in deqp::gles31::Functional::ShaderAtomicOpCase
109 ShaderAtomicOpCase::~ShaderAtomicOpCase (void) in ~ShaderAtomicOpCase()
111 ShaderAtomicOpCase::deinit(); in ~ShaderAtomicOpCase()
114 void ShaderAtomicOpCase::init (void) in init()
184 void ShaderAtomicOpCase::deinit (void) in deinit()
190 ShaderAtomicOpCase::IterateResult ShaderAtomicOpCase::iterate (void) in iterate()
255 class ShaderAtomicAddCase : public ShaderAtomicOpCase
259 : ShaderAtomicOpCase(context, name, "atomicAdd", operandType, type, precision, UVec3(3,2,1)) in ShaderAtomicAddCase()
409 class ShaderAtomicMinCase : public ShaderAtomicOpCase
413 : ShaderAtomicOpCase(context, name, "atomicMin", operandType, type, precision, UVec3(3,2,1)) in ShaderAtomicMinCase()
490 class ShaderAtomicMaxCase : public ShaderAtomicOpCase
494 : ShaderAtomicOpCase(context, name, "atomicMax", operandType, type, precision, UVec3(3,2,1)) in ShaderAtomicMaxCase()
572 class ShaderAtomicAndCase : public ShaderAtomicOpCase
576 : ShaderAtomicOpCase(context, name, "atomicAnd", operandType, type, precision, UVec3(3,2,1)) in ShaderAtomicAndCase()
648 class ShaderAtomicOrCase : public ShaderAtomicOpCase
652 : ShaderAtomicOpCase(context, name, "atomicOr", operandType, type, precision, UVec3(3,2,1)) in ShaderAtomicOrCase()
719 class ShaderAtomicXorCase : public ShaderAtomicOpCase
723 : ShaderAtomicOpCase(context, name, "atomicXor", operandType, type, precision, UVec3(3,2,1)) in ShaderAtomicXorCase()
803 class ShaderAtomicExchangeCase : public ShaderAtomicOpCase
807 : ShaderAtomicOpCase(context, name, "atomicExchange", operandType, type, precision, UVec3(3,2,1)) in ShaderAtomicExchangeCase()
992 ShaderAtomicOpCase::IterateResult ShaderAtomicCompSwapCase::iterate (void) in iterate()